QURI-MAYU DEVELOPMENTS (JR9) has a Working Capital to Net Assets ratio of 12.5% as of April 2026. Working capital of €142.81K (current assets of €929.72K minus current liabilities of €786.91K) is measured against net assets of €1.14 Million. A higher ratio indicates strong short-term liquidity financed by the equity base.
